Sydney bus destroyed by fire with authorities praising driver for evacuating passengers

Firefighters have praised the actions of a Sydney bus driver who safely evacuated all passengers before the bus was completely destroyed by a fierce blaze.

The fire ripped through the bus in Glebe in the centre of Sydney on Monday evening, a spokesman for Fire and Rescue NSW said.

“All the passengers and the driver were evacuated by the quick actions of the driver,” the spokesman told Guardian Australia.

Firefighters were called to the fire about 6pm after it caught alight on Parramatta Road at the corner of Glebe Point Road.

“Firefighters quickly arrived on scene and identified there was a bus alight,” Fire and Rescue said. “They immediately got to work and by 6.20pm they had managed to control the vast majority of the fire. Firefighting operations will continue for a little while longer.”

The nearby Victoria Park pool was evacuated as a series of loud bangs came from the burning bus. Witness Benjamin Riley said on Twitter the bus burned up over five minutes while the “tyres exploded in the heat and everything”.

Jeffrey Rae was standing in Victoria Park when he saw the fire and ran over.

“First I thought it was a shop on fire then I thought ‘Oh shit it’s a bus’,” he told Guardian Australia.

“I thought ‘Oh my god there could be heaps of people in that’. There was black smoke everywhere – you couldn’t see anything. If it wasn’t for the Covid, imagine. If it was normal times and that was full of people.”

Transport for NSW confirmed there were no injuries sustained in the fire.

“There will an investigation into the incident,” a spokesman told Guardian Australia. He said the cause of the fire was not yet known.
